błędne koło

Meaning: A logical fallacy or impossible situation in which the solution requires solving the problem itself, trapping one in endless repetition.

Language: Polish

Literally: false circle

Category: The Absurd

Origin: The image of a circle with no exit or progress, picturing reasoning that loops back on itself without resolution.
